Evidence of his arrangements with the United Chinese Bank concerning a loan and 400 tons of fertiliser from Japan was given by Chang Tien- thao before Mr Justice J. R. Gregg in the Supreme Court this morning.
Chang is the brother of the manager of Kin Fong Hong, plaintiff company, who is suing the Bank (second defendants), the Oriental Develop- ment Co. (first defendants) who were said to have disappeared; and the Wah Shing Trading Co., who have also brought a counter-claim.

Chan Chuen, alias Tan Pei-chuen, 29, of 565 Cantón Road, ground floor, appeared before Mr T. Creedon at in connection with an armed Kowloon Court this morning
robbery and a gun duel in Kowloon inst night.

the Governor, under instructions from the Secretary of State for the Colonies, has been pleased to recognise, pro- visionally and pending the issue Mr of Her Majesty's Exequatur. Jose B Sy Quimstam us Vice- Consul for the Republic of the Philippines in Hongkong, it was aminced in the Gazette today.

On arriving there, the, accused pressed a weapon which after- wards turned out to be a toy revolver-against the driver' back and told him to give him all his money.
On August 20. Wong FUT- rendered himself at the Kow- City Police Station and loon confessed to the robbery. He
led the Police to where he had hidden the toy revolver.
